Welsh Cakes

Welsh cakes are a type of skillet or griddle cakes, or drop scones, very well liked by children. Sprinkle with caster sugar before serving.

Ingredients

1⁄2 c butter
1⁄4 c sugar
1 egg (beaten)
1⁄2 c currants
1 1⁄2 c flour

Instructions

Knead the butter into the flour until a breadcrumb consistency appears.

Mix in the sugar, currants, mixed spice and egg until forming a uniform dough.

Roll the dough until 1/4 inch thick then cut out circles using all the dough.

Cook the shapes on a griddle for 2-3 minutes on each side before sprinkling with caster sugar and serving.
